158032586SSamuel Holland /* 258032586SSamuel Holland * Copyright (c) 2017-2018, ARM Limited and Contributors. All rights reserved. 358032586SSamuel Holland * 458032586SSamuel Holland * SPDX-License-Identifier: BSD-3-Clause 558032586SSamuel Holland */ 658032586SSamuel Holland 7c3cf06f1SAntonio Nino Diaz #ifndef SUNXI_DEF_H 8c3cf06f1SAntonio Nino Diaz #define SUNXI_DEF_H 958032586SSamuel Holland 1058032586SSamuel Holland /* Clock configuration */ 1158032586SSamuel Holland #define SUNXI_OSC24M_CLK_IN_HZ 24000000 1258032586SSamuel Holland 1358032586SSamuel Holland /* UART configuration */ 1458032586SSamuel Holland #define SUNXI_UART0_BAUDRATE 115200 1558032586SSamuel Holland #define SUNXI_UART0_CLK_IN_HZ SUNXI_OSC24M_CLK_IN_HZ 1658032586SSamuel Holland 17123bcb3fSAndre Przywara #define SUNXI_SOC_A64 0x1689 18123bcb3fSAndre Przywara #define SUNXI_SOC_H5 0x1718 19123bcb3fSAndre Przywara #define SUNXI_SOC_H6 0x1728 20bb104f27SAndre Przywara #define SUNXI_SOC_H616 0x1823 2113bacd3bSIcenowy Zheng #define SUNXI_SOC_R329 0x1851 22123bcb3fSAndre Przywara 23*fbde260bSAndre Przywara #define SUNXI_VER_BITS_MASK 0xffU 24436cd754SAndre Przywara #define JEDEC_ALLWINNER_BKID 9U 25436cd754SAndre Przywara #define JEDEC_ALLWINNER_MFID 0x9eU 26436cd754SAndre Przywara 27c3cf06f1SAntonio Nino Diaz #endif /* SUNXI_DEF_H */ 28